Introduction:
In the chemical industry, the need for specialized rubber products like O-rings is crucial. Whether it's for sealing, connecting, or preventing leaks, O-rings play a vital role in ensuring the efficiency and safety of chemical processes. This article delves into the world of low price O-ring customization, providing valuable insights for professionals in the chemical industry.
1. The Importance of O-rings in the Chemical Industry
O-rings serve as essential sealing solutions in the chemical industry. They prevent fluid and gas leaks, maintain pressure, and ensure process integrity. These small rubber rings are widely used in pumps, valves, reactors, and other chemical equipment.
2. Understanding Low Price O-Ring Customization
Low price O-ring customization involves tailoring rubber rings to meet specific requirements while maintaining cost-effectiveness. By customizing O-rings, chemical industries can optimize performance, increase efficiency, and reduce downtime.
3. Benefits of Customization
Customized O-rings offer several benefits in the chemical industry:
a) Enhanced Chemical Resistance: Customization allows the selection of rubber compounds with superior resistance to specific chemicals, ensuring longer service life.
b) Optimal Size and Shape: Customization enables precise adjustments to the size and shape of O-rings, ensuring a perfect fit and effective sealing.
c) Improved Performance: Customized O-rings can be engineered to withstand extreme temperatures, pressure differentials, and challenging operating conditions, thereby enhancing overall performance.
4. Applications of Customized O-rings
Customized O-rings find applications in various chemical industry sectors:
a) Petrochemicals: O-rings seal connections in pipelines, valves, and storage tanks, preventing leaks in processes involving petroleum refining and petrochemical manufacturing.
b) Pharmaceuticals: Customized O-rings ensure proper sealing of containers and equipment used in pharmaceutical production, safeguarding product integrity.
c) Agrochemicals: These O-rings resist degradation from fertilizers, pesticides, and other agrochemicals, ensuring leak-free operations in agricultural applications.
5. Considerations for Low Price Customization
When opting for low price O-ring customization, industry professionals should consider the following:
a) Material Selection: Choose rubber compounds suitable for the intended application and chemical environment.
b) Quality Assurance: Ensure the supplier follows stringent quality control measures to deliver reliable and durable customized O-rings.
c) Long-Term Cost Savings: Evaluate the total cost of ownership, as low-cost O-rings with shorter lifespans may result in higher replacement and maintenance costs.
Conclusion:
With low price O-ring customization, the chemical industry can achieve optimal sealing solutions without compromising on quality. By understanding the benefits, applications, and considerations associated with customized rubber rings, professionals in the chemical industry can make informed decisions to enhance efficiency, safety, and cost-effectiveness in their operations.
